Development #77741
fallback de modèle en cas de modèle absent
Début:
18 mai 2023
Echéance:
% réalisé:
0%
Temps estimé:
Patch proposed:
Non
Planning:
Non
Description
Il arrive fréquemment qu'il y ait bascule d'intégration graphique et que la page d'accueil qui était sur un modèle de page particulier se trouve désormais en erreur parce que dans la nouvelle intégration graphique il n'y a pas ce modèle de page.
Dans cette situation de modèle de page pas trouvé on pourrait juste avoir un fallback sur un modèle qui existe.
File "/usr/lib/python3/dist-packages/combo/public/views.py", line 524, in page return publish_page(request, page) File "/usr/lib/python3/dist-packages/combo/public/views.py", line 599, in publish_page return render(request, template_name, ctx, status=status) File "/usr/lib/python3/dist-packages/django/shortcuts.py", line 19, in render content = loader.render_to_string(template_name, context, request, using=using) File "/usr/lib/python3/dist-packages/django/template/loader.py", line 61, in render_to_string template = get_template(template_name, using=using) File "/usr/lib/python3/dist-packages/django/template/loader.py", line 19, in get_template raise TemplateDoesNotExist(template_name, chain=chain)
Révisions associées
Historique
Mis à jour par Robot Gitea il y a 12 mois
- Statut changé de Nouveau à Solution proposée
Frédéric Péters (fpeters) a ouvert une pull request sur Gitea concernant cette demande :
- URL : https://git.entrouvert.org/entrouvert/combo/pulls/99
- Titre : misc: fallback to standard page template in case of missing template (#77741)
- Modifications : https://git.entrouvert.org/entrouvert/combo/pulls/99/files
Mis à jour par Robot Gitea il y a 12 mois
- Statut changé de Solution proposée à Solution validée
Serghei Mihai (smihai) a approuvé une pull request sur Gitea concernant cette demande :
Mis à jour par Robot Gitea il y a 11 mois
- Statut changé de Solution validée à Résolu (à déployer)
Frédéric Péters (fpeters) a mergé une pull request sur Gitea concernant cette demande :
- URL : https://git.entrouvert.org/entrouvert/combo/pulls/99
- Titre : misc: fallback to standard page template in case of missing template (#77741)
- Modifications : https://git.entrouvert.org/entrouvert/combo/pulls/99/files
Mis à jour par Transition automatique il y a 11 mois
- Statut changé de Résolu (à déployer) à Solution déployée
misc: fallback to standard page template in case of missing template (#77741)